CBC Team Coordinates Sale and Purchase of Phelan Shopping Center

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E

Coldwell Banker Commercial represented all parties in the sale of a 12,950 square foot commercial building located in Phelan, California. Coldwell Banker Commercial President and Broker, Jason Lamoreaux, represented the seller while Vice President, Bob Basen and Commercial Investments Specialist, Jerrad Schendel represented the buyer of the multi-tenant retail shopping center. Fronting Phelan Road and offering nine fully occupied retail suites, the prime retail center attracted multiple offers.

 

Lamoreaux worked closely with the Coldwell Banker Commercial marketing team to develop an in-depth marketing campaign and market analysis for potential buyers. Lamoreaux deployed a significant marketing campaign to secure a large pool of potential buyers.

Coldwell Banker Commercial’s Bob Basen and Jerrad Schendel immediately notified clients of the available property as soon as it hit the market, quickly securing a final sales price of $2.3 million.  The buyer has also appointed the Coldwell Banker Commercial team to move forward with the management of the retail center.
